Python source file Reference
A .py file contains Python source code in plain text. The Python interpreter reads the file and runs the code directly, without a separate compile step. Developers write scripts, modules, and full programs in this format. A text editor can open and change the file. Python is one of the most used programming languages, thus .py files are common on many systems.
A file extension is only a part of the file name. It does not give a guarantee about the format or the content of a file. But on Windows, the extension selects the program that opens the file.
